国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

QT上位機(jī)開發(fā)(利用tcp/ip訪問plc)

這篇具有很好參考價值的文章主要介紹了QT上位機(jī)開發(fā)(利用tcp/ip訪問plc)。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點擊"舉報違法"按鈕提交疑問。

【 聲明:版權(quán)所有,歡迎轉(zhuǎn)載,請勿用于商業(yè)用途。 聯(lián)系信箱:feixiaoxing @163.com】

? ? ? ? plc是工控領(lǐng)域很重要的一個器件。簡單的plc一般就是對io進(jìn)行控制,但是復(fù)雜的plc,還可以控制電機(jī)、變頻器,在工業(yè)生產(chǎn)中非常重要。一般plc的價格,也是根據(jù)有多少的io口來確定的。另外,plc的控制接口也很多,一般是以485為主。而現(xiàn)在,越來越多的設(shè)備選擇了網(wǎng)絡(luò)型的plc,使用起來也十分方便。今天我們就來學(xué)習(xí)下,如何在qt的環(huán)境下操作plc。

QT上位機(jī)開發(fā)(利用tcp/ip訪問plc),C# WPF + QT上位機(jī)開發(fā),qt,開發(fā)語言

1、創(chuàng)建基礎(chǔ)的qt widget環(huán)境

? ? ? ? 為了編程和使用方便,首先創(chuàng)建一個qt widget環(huán)境。

2、練習(xí)qt的串口編程

? ? ? ? 串口編程在qt上開發(fā),也是十分地方便。本身QtSerialPort支持串口。添加合理的頭文件之后,只需要在鏈接文件的時候添加Qt5SerialPortd.lib即可。注意,這個時候最好給出完整地lib文件地址。文章來源地址http://www.zghlxwxcb.cn/news/detail-797092.html

#include <QApplication>
#include <QtSerialPort/QSerialPort>
#include <QDebug>

int main(int argc, char *argv[])
{
	QApplication app(arg

到了這里,關(guān)于QT上位機(jī)開發(fā)(利用tcp/ip訪問plc)的文章就介紹完了。如果您還想了解更多內(nèi)容,請在右上角搜索TOY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來自互聯(lián)網(wǎng)用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實不符,請點擊違法舉報進(jìn)行投訴反饋,一經(jīng)查實,立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費用

相關(guān)文章

  • STM32利用USB的HID與QT上位機(jī)通信

    STM32利用USB的HID與QT上位機(jī)通信

    ? 之前使用kingst的邏輯分析儀,打開上位機(jī)軟件,插上帶usb的硬件就可以通信,也不需要打開串口什么的,感覺很方便,于是借用一個周末研究下這個技術(shù)。本文主要是用于記錄自己學(xué)習(xí)的過程,順便分享下學(xué)習(xí)感悟。 首先初略說下大體是怎么回事,就是單片機(jī)使用hid功能需

    2024年02月07日
    瀏覽(28)
  • QT上位機(jī)控制stm32,并利用PID控制編碼電機(jī)旋轉(zhuǎn)

    QT上位機(jī)控制stm32,并利用PID控制編碼電機(jī)旋轉(zhuǎn)

    QT上位機(jī)控制stm32,并利用PID控制編碼電機(jī)旋轉(zhuǎn)?? ??????? ? 由于最近在學(xué)習(xí)電機(jī)控制算法之類的東西,看到論文大多使用PID、或以PID衍生的ADRC作為電機(jī)的主流控制,于是自己也寫了一個stm32控制L298N以驅(qū)動直流電機(jī)的程序,并用QT做了一個上位機(jī)實現(xiàn)了用軟件改變PID的參數(shù)

    2023年04月09日
    瀏覽(25)
  • QT上位機(jī)開發(fā)(MFC vs QT)

    QT上位機(jī)開發(fā)(MFC vs QT)

    【 聲明:版權(quán)所有,歡迎轉(zhuǎn)載,請勿用于商業(yè)用途。 聯(lián)系信箱:feixiaoxing @163.com】 ? ? ? ? 在qt之前,上位機(jī)開發(fā)的主要方法就是mfc。后來出現(xiàn)了c#語言之后,上位機(jī)的開發(fā)就有一部分人轉(zhuǎn)成了c#。這些開發(fā)都是在windows平臺完成的,而linux上面的界面,則都是通過各種小眾庫

    2024年01月19日
    瀏覽(22)
  • QT上位機(jī)開發(fā)(抽獎軟件)

    QT上位機(jī)開發(fā)(抽獎軟件)

    【 聲明:版權(quán)所有,歡迎轉(zhuǎn)載,請勿用于商業(yè)用途。 聯(lián)系信箱:feixiaoxing @163.com】 ? ? ? ? 用抽獎軟件抽獎,是一種很常見的抽獎方式。特別是寫這篇文章的時候,正好處于2023年12月31日,也是一年中最后一天。雖然今年過年晚一點,但是2到3個星期之后,基本上各家公司都

    2024年02月03日
    瀏覽(21)
  • QT上位機(jī)開發(fā)(鍵盤繪圖控制)

    【 聲明:版權(quán)所有,歡迎轉(zhuǎn)載,請勿用于商業(yè)用途。 聯(lián)系信箱:feixiaoxing @163.com】 ? ? ? ? 繪圖是qt很基礎(chǔ)的一個功能。通常,我們進(jìn)行qt繪圖的時候,一般會先創(chuàng)建一個qt view,這個相當(dāng)于視圖。接著創(chuàng)建一個場景scene,場景和視圖是一對多的關(guān)系,比如相同的場景可以正著

    2024年01月25日
    瀏覽(18)
  • QT上位機(jī)開發(fā)(會員充值軟件)

    QT上位機(jī)開發(fā)(會員充值軟件)

    【 聲明:版權(quán)所有,歡迎轉(zhuǎn)載,請勿用于商業(yè)用途。 聯(lián)系信箱:feixiaoxing @163.com】 ? ? ? ? 所有的控件當(dāng)中,除了label、edit、radio、combobox和button之外,另外一個用的比較多的控件就是grid,也可稱之為表格。表格,在很多場景下都可以發(fā)揮著重要的作用,比如說統(tǒng)計、項目管

    2024年01月24日
    瀏覽(24)
  • 【Qt上位機(jī)與STM32進(jìn)行串口通信】-2-Qt串口開發(fā)

    【Qt上位機(jī)與STM32進(jìn)行串口通信】-2-Qt串口開發(fā)

    系列文章目標(biāo):Qt上位機(jī)與STM32進(jìn)行串口通信,控制多個LED的狀態(tài)。 本篇文章的主要目標(biāo): 1、設(shè)計兩個界面,串口連接界面、控制界面。 2、只有在串口連接成功才能打開控制界面。 3、打開控制界面時,串口保持連接。 4、自定義控件,提升開發(fā)效率。 以下是我入門Qt的視頻

    2024年02月06日
    瀏覽(23)
  • QT上位機(jī)開發(fā)(會員管理軟件)

    QT上位機(jī)開發(fā)(會員管理軟件)

    【 聲明:版權(quán)所有,歡迎轉(zhuǎn)載,請勿用于商業(yè)用途。 聯(lián)系信箱:feixiaoxing @163.com】 ? ? ? ? 前面我們學(xué)習(xí)了ini文件的解析辦法,通過QSettings類就可以很輕松地訪問ini文件里面的數(shù)據(jù)。除了ini文件之外,另外一種經(jīng)常出現(xiàn)的文件格式其實是json格式。一般來說,如果讀寫的數(shù)據(jù)

    2024年02月03日
    瀏覽(19)
  • QT上位機(jī)開發(fā)(乘法計算小軟件)

    QT上位機(jī)開發(fā)(乘法計算小軟件)

    【 聲明:版權(quán)所有,歡迎轉(zhuǎn)載,請勿用于商業(yè)用途。 聯(lián)系信箱:feixiaoxing @163.com】 ? ? ? ? 前面一篇文章,我們學(xué)習(xí)了怎么創(chuàng)建qt的第一個工程,怎么用designer給qt修改界面。雖然我們到目前為止,還沒有編寫一行代碼,但是好像也做出了第一個qt軟件,即使這個軟件好像沒有

    2024年02月04日
    瀏覽(22)
  • Qt開發(fā)上位機(jī)建立BLE通訊

    Qt開發(fā)上位機(jī)建立BLE通訊

    最近在做一個具有低功耗藍(lán)牙 BLE 通訊功能的Windows上位機(jī)軟件,在網(wǎng)上學(xué)習(xí)了許多 BLE 相關(guān)的知識、看了許多相關(guān)博客并參考了官方例程后總結(jié)出了使用Qt建立 BLE 通訊的步驟,附帶相關(guān)源碼,分享給網(wǎng)友 我使用的 Qt 版本是5.15,使用的 CMake 構(gòu)建項目。 整體開發(fā)使用的 IDE 是

    2024年02月08日
    瀏覽(12)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包